Bobby F. Harvell, 80, of Valdosta, died on Sunday, April 12, 2015 at Langdale Hospice House following a brief illness. He was born on Feb. 25, 1935 in Havana, Fla., to the late Green Berry and Lois Anders Harvell. Mr. Harvell was a veteran of the United States Air Force and later retired after 30 years of service from IBM as a customer engineer. He was an avid hunter and fisherman and loved to work in his garden and be outdoors. He was a loving husband, father, grandfather and great-grandfather. Mr. Harvell was a member of Havana Baptist Church.
